Tomorrow's most advanced automotive technology is being envisioned today at MOBIS Parts America (MPA). A subsidiary of Hyundai MOBIS, we are a top leading automotive parts supplier. MPA provides after-sales service parts support for Hyundai Motors, Kia Motors, and Genesis. In addition to the distribution of genuine service parts, the MPA Accessories division develops accessories for Hyundai, Kia, and Genesis - which are installed on new vehicles in the United States and Canada.

JOB PURPOSE

The Accounting Analyst II is responsible for supporting the organization’s financial operations through advanced accounting analysis, reconciliations, reporting, and process improvement. This role works closely with operations to ensure accurate financial records, compliance with accounting standards, and timely reporting. The ideal candidate combines strong analytical skills with accounting expertise to identify trends, resolve discrepancies, and contribute to operational efficiency.

KEY ACCOUNTABILITIES

KEY PERFORMANCE INDICATORS

  • Perform general ledger reconciliations, account analyses, and journal entries to ensure financial accuracy.
  • Assist with month-end and year-end close processes, including variance analysis, and reporting.
  • Investigate and resolve accounting discrepancies, unusual transactions, and reporting inconsistencies.
  • Collaborate with internal departments to streamline accounting processes and improve reporting efficiency.
  • Assist with internal and external audits by preparing documentation and responding to auditor requests.
  • Develop and document accounting procedures and best practices.
